House Leveling in Gillette, NJ
House leveling services involve adjusting the foundation or support structures of a property to ensure a level and stable surface. This process is commonly requested for homes experiencing uneven floors, cracks in walls, or shifting foundations ca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or settling over time. Projects can range from minor adjustments to complete foundation repairs, helping to restore the integrity of the building and prevent further structural issues.
Property owners typically seek house leveling services when noticing signs of foundation movement or unevenness that affect the safety and functionality of their home. Before requesting this service, it’s important to understand the extent of the unevenness, the underlying causes, and the potential need for additional repairs. Accurate assessment helps determine the appropriate approach to restore stability and ensure the long-term safety of the property.

Common House Leveling Jobs
Foundation leveling - stabilizes and raises uneven or sinking house foundations.
Basement floor jacking - corrects cracks and uneven surfaces in basement slabs.
Pier and beam leveling - restores proper alignment for homes with pier and beam structures.
Concrete slab leveling - lifts and stabilizes sunken or cracked concrete surfaces.
Structural repair - addresses shifting or settling issues that affect the entire home.
Post-settlement adjustments - corrects foundation shifts caused by soil movement or moisture changes.
House Leveling Questions
What is house leveling? House leveling involves adjusting the foundation to correct uneven or settling issues, ensuring the structure is stable and level.
When is house leveling needed? House leveling may be necessary if there are noticeable cracks, uneven floors, or doors and windows that don’t close properly.
What methods are used for house leveling? Common methods include mudjacking, pier and beam adjustments, or underpinning to restore proper foundation alignment.
